Welcome to the MassDevice Fast Five medtech news podcast, the show that keeps you up-to-date on the latest breakthroughs in medical technology. Here’s what you need to know for today, January 11, 2024. Check out the show notes for links to the stories we discussed today at MassDevice.com/podcast. Cala Health recently announced positive essential tremor treatment data. Fast Five hosts Danielle Kirsh and Sean Whooley talk about some of the data points and the optimism executives have. Hyperfine launched its AI-powered brain imaging technology. Hear how the technology works and what findings hospitals have had using the system. The first arthroplasty cases were performed using Stryker's mixed-reality guidance system. Whooley talks about the features in the system and how it caters to unique patient needs. 3M has won a $34.2 million contract to develop wound care solutions. The Fast Five hosts go over what the award will allow 3M to do and how the company plans to achieve those goals. Shockwave Medical is planning to grow the company with 2-3 product launches per year. Whooley goes over some of the key points from CEO Doug Godshall's presentation at the J.P. Morgan Conference this week. BONUS: Whooley shares insights into Dexcom's future glucose sensor developments from his interview with CEO Kevin Sayer.
